About Caterpillar Inc.

Caterpillar Inc. is the world’s leading manufacturer of construction and mining equipment, di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ines, and diesel-electric locomotives. Founded in 1925 and headquartered in Irving, Texas, Caterpillar operates in over 40 countries with more than 100,000 employees. Caterpillar India, headquartered in Bangalore, is a major innovation and engineering hub that works on cutting-edge product design, manufacturing technology, and R&D for global customers. The company is known for its excellent work culture, technical learning opportunities, and strong commitment to sustainability and employee wellbeing.

Role Overview – Associate Engineer

As an Associate Engineer at Caterpillar, you will work closely with senior engineers on the electrical design and development of Diesel Gensets. This entry-level engineering role provides fresh graduates with the opportunity to contribute to real-world product development from day one, gain hands-on experience with industry-standard engineering tools, and build a strong foundation in power systems and electrical engineering. You will work as part of a collaborative cross-functional team that develops world-class engineering solutions for Caterpillar’s global products.

Key Responsibilities

  • Electrical Design Support: Support the development of electrical design for Diesel gensets including control panel design, component selection, and placement in collaboration with senior engineers.
  • Subsystem Modelling: Develop concepts and modelling of electrical subsystems of Gensets, ensuring all design aspects meet technical specifications and industry standards.
  • Wiring Harness Development: Assist in the design and development of wiring harness and schematics for Genset control systems.
  • Cross-functional Collaboration: Work closely with internal teams across mechanical, software, and manufacturing to ensure detailing, releases, and development milestones are met on time.
  • Problem Solving: Understand complex technical requirements and creatively solve engineering challenges using first-principles thinking and data-driven approaches.
  • Tool Proficiency: Work with engineering tools such as CREO, Teamcenter, DFMEA, and RCA processes to support the design and release workflow.
  • Product Development: Participate in design reviews, testing, and certification activities for Diesel/Gas genset and related automobile/machine products.
